Lloyds Banking Group is hiring a Rectifications Communications Assistant Manager for a fixed term of 6 months. Located in Bristol, the role involves creating clear and empathetic customer communications for rectifications, engaging with teams to ensure compliance with Group Standards.
Essential skills include:
- Strong copywriting
- Stakeholder management
- Focus on customer needs
The position offers hybrid working, a competitive salary, and a range of benefits such as a pension contribution and 28 days of holiday.
